Bittner Driving School s.r.o.
With a 4.2-star rating and over thirty years of tradition, Autoškola Bittner is an established driving training provider in the Litvínov–Most region. The school has trained approximately 12,000 graduates since 1991 and offers category B courses in four variants – from the basic Standard course, through the accelerated Express option, to individual VIP and VIP Luxury programmes with lessons available seven days a week.
Beyond personal vehicle licensing, the school specialises in professional driver education for truck drivers: regular annual refresher training (code 95), initial qualification courses of 140 and 280 hours for international transport drivers, and ADR courses for the transport of hazardous goods including explosives and radioactive materials. Training takes place at two locations – the main office in Litvínov at Obchodní centrum Galerie, and a second branch in Most. Students have access to online registration and an e-learning study portal with practice tests.

AUTOŠKOLA OMEGA, s.r.o.
AUTOŠKOLA OMEGA, s.r.o. in Chomutov on Kosmova Street 4721 is one of the longest-established driving schools in the region, providing continuous training since 1993. The school offers driver's licences for categories AM, A1, A2, A, B, C, D, E and T. Candidates can choose from several course formats: a standard course lasting two to three months, a crash course completable within 30 days, or a VIP programme with evening and weekend lessons. Theory instruction takes place in modern classrooms equipped with two driving simulators and audiovisual technology. The fleet comprises seven personal vehicles under five years old, three motorcycles, a truck, a bus and a tractor. The school also offers conditioning drives for existing drivers, professional driver training including the Certificate of Professional Competence (CPC), and gift vouchers. A branch is also operated in Kadaň on Jungmanova Street.
Driving School Kaňka
Driving School Kaňka has been operating in Roudnice nad Labem since 1990, making it one of the traditional driving schools in the Podřipsko region. It is run by brothers Josef and Libor Kaňka, who provide both theoretical instruction and practical training. The school is a member of the Association of Driving Schools of the Czech Republic.
Theoretical preparation takes place individually through consultations, allowing the pace of instruction to be adapted to each student's needs. Practical training is divided into three stages – from driving on the training ground through medium traffic to full traffic conditions, including vehicle maintenance. Modern Toyota and Škoda vehicles are available, including a car with automatic transmission.
The driving school offers courses for passenger cars and motorcycles of all categories. It also operates as an accredited training center for professional training of truck drivers and provides fitness driving sessions for license holders. Instruction takes place at two centers – in Roudnice nad Labem and Štětí.
